Centuries of Heritage
Each town and castle along the route has its own captivating tale to tell. From the grand Marksburg, the only hill castle on the Rhine never destroyed, to the romantic ruins of Rheinfels, this itinerary peels back the layers of history that have accumulated over the centuries. Tracing ancient pilgrimage paths and trading routes, the walking trails connect a tapestry of architectural treasures, immersing you in the region's rich cultural heritage.
